WebFever of unknown origin – single episode lasting more than 3 weeks, during which fever is above 38.3°C on most days, uncertain diagnosis after 1 week of investigation. Recurrent fever – single episode during which fever waxes and wanes, or repeated febrile episodes. Periodic fever – recurring episodes lasting days to weeks in which fever ...
